About Mountain Phoenix Community School

Mountain Phoenix Community School is a public elementary school in Wheatridge, CO, part of Jefferson County School District No. R-1, serving approximately 541 students in grades Pre-K-8th with a 13.5:1 student-teacher ratio. It holds a MySchoolScout rating of 6.4 out of 10 and ranks #872 of 1,815 schools in CO.

State assessment records show 34% math proficiency (multi-year average, 2009-2025) and 52% reading/ELA proficiency (multi-year average, 2009-2025).
